我想打印一个特定的Python字典键:
mydic = {}
mydic['key_name'] = 'value_name'
现在我可以检查是否mydic.has_key('key_name')
,但我想做的是打印键'key_name'
的名称。当然,我可以使用mydic.items()
,但我不希望列出所有键,只是一个特定的键。例如,我期望这样的东西(在伪代码中):
print "the key name is", mydic['key_name'].name_the_key(), "and its value is", mydic['key_name']
是否有name_the_key()
方法来打印键名?
<强>编辑:
好的,非常感谢大家的反应!:)我意识到我的问题没有很好地表达出来,而且很琐碎。我只是感到困惑,因为我意识到'key_name'
和mydic['key_name']
是两个不同的东西,我认为将'key_name'
打印出字典上下文是不正确的。但实际上,我可以简单地使用'key_name'
来引用键!:) < / p >